It doesn't have a coolant control valve for adjusting the heat. It has a temperature blend door behind the dash inside the HVAC (Heat, Ventilation, Air Conditioning) assembly. The temp blend door mixes hot and cold air to your setting and is operated by a electric actuator which is known to fail. I would recommend purchasing a shop manual if you intend on doing this job yourself. It is fairly complicated.

The heater control valve is used to shut off hot coolant from entering the core when the heater is in the off position. A heater control valve can be actuated by either a vacuum line or a cable from the vacuum heater control valve to the heater core.
